My recipe is inspired by fall in MN and my older sons love for chicken and grapes! I wanted to add in fall vegetables w a lighter taste..
Ingredients and spices that need to be Prepare to make Rosemary Chicken Thighs w Roasted Grapes and Smashed Parsnips:
- 8-10 chicken thighs
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 4 sprigs rosemary chopped
- 1 /2 pound of red grapes
- 2 tbsp balsamic vinegar
- 3 sprigs thyme
- Salt and pepper course on hand
- 8 potatoes and 3-4 small parsnips
- 1/3 butter
- 1/3 cup milk
- 1/4 sour cream
- 2 pinch’s of cinnamon
- 3 shallots
- 2 cloves garlic
Steps to make to make Rosemary Chicken Thighs w Roasted Grapes and Smashed Parsnips
- Rinse and pat dry chicken thighs. Sprinkle w generous amount of salt and pepper. I use sea salt or pink salt. Add some rosemary and fresh thyme on top. Set aside
- Using your cast iron skillet heat 2tbsp olive oil on 6/8 med high. Add in fresh garlic and spread on the bottom of hot pan.
- Add chicken, fat side down for 6-8 minutes then flip, sprinkle opposite side w salt, pepper, thyme, rosemary. Each side should be browned for 6-8 minutes. Take off the stove
- Add onions and grapes plus left over rosemary to the pan. Then pour / drizzle balsamic vinegar over chicken and grapes etc. Place your chicken and cast iron in oven for 20 minutes on 400.
- Start your peeled potatoes and parsnips by boiling, then prepare to mash them w milk, thyme, butter, sour cream and a dash of cinnamon.
- Enjoy a lovely dinner serve the chicken over the parsnip potatoes, serve w pan sauce! Enjoy
